Eastern Visayas sets new record of 361 for highest COVID-19 cases in a day

Today, June 09, 2021, the Department of Health- Eastern Visayas recorded the region’s new active COVID-19 cases at 361. It is the highest record in a day in the Eastern Visayas region since the pandemic started.


As of 9 AM today, June 9, 2021, the Department of Health- Eastern Visayas reports the region’s total number of COVID-19 cases at 22,766, total recoveries at 20,712 (90.98%), and total deaths at 331 (1.45%). This brings the total active cases to 1,723 (7.57%). 

A total of 361 new cases were recorded today out of the 1,266 laboratory samples tested in four (4) COVID-19 laboratories.  Of these, 358 were tested in the three COVID-19 laboratories in the region -  the EVRMC, the OMDC, and the DWHVL. While three (3) cases were reported by the Philippine Red Cross in Cebu City. The total number of new cases represents a 28.52% positivity rate. 


The EVRCTC has released a total of 740 laboratory results. Of these, 462 are negative and 278 are positive (with 276 new cases, 1 re-swab, and 1 re-infection) for COVID-19.

Meanwhile, the DWHVL has released a total of 365 laboratory results. Of these, 304 are negative and 61 are positive (with 51 new cases and 10 re-swabs) for COVID-19.

Whereas, the OMDC has released a total of 87 laboratory samples.  Of these, 56 are negative and 31 are positive with COVID-19.

Likewise, the Philippine Red Cross of Cebu City has released a total of 74 laboratory samples from Eastern Visayas. Of these, 71 are negative and 3 are positive for COVID-19.

Meanwhile the details of the four (4) new deaths are the following:

  • EV-20548 -  a 73-year old male from Hinundayan, Southern Leyte who died on May 30, 2021;
  • EV-20916 -   a 72-year old female, from Macrohon, Southern Leyte who died on May 30, 2021;
  • EV-20942 -  a 51-year old male from Maasin City who died on June 2, 2021, and;
  • EV-22316 -  a 61-year old female from Ormoc City who died on June 6, 2021.
